SELF App combines private AI, encrypted storage, messaging, mail, calendar, office tools, a wallet and browser validation in one progressive web application. A single recovery phrase provides the root for the user's client-held encryption keys.
Text inference runs on SELF's dedicated infrastructure using a 27B model. Ordinary AI conversations do not pass through an external model provider. Optional web search uses a third-party data provider only when the user invokes that feature.
Sensitive stored content is encrypted on the user's device. This includes AI conversation records, messenger content and attachments, vault contents and metadata, calendar event content, SELF-to-SELF mail and validator private keys. Service metadata and external email follow the specific boundaries described in the ecosystem overview.

SELF App is delivered as a browser PWA from a static edge bundle. Application services run across paired servers. PostgreSQL uses Patroni for automatic failover, so primary and replica roles can move between database hosts. Local health-checked routing sends application writes to the current primary.
Core SELF App content is processed and stored on core application infrastructure in the European Union. Application, database, messaging, mail and call services run on dedicated infrastructure in Germany. GPU inference and object storage run in France. Documented boundaries apply to external mail, optional web search, payment processing and static frontend delivery.

| Area | Current position |
|---|---|
| Encryption keys | Derived from the user's recovery phrase on the client and never transmitted to SELF |
| Stored sensitive content | Encrypted on the client; servers retain ciphertext without the user key |
| AI inference | Ephemeral context processed on SELF's dedicated GPU infrastructure |
| External email | Standard internet email can be readable when crossing provider boundaries and is protected in transit by TLS |
| Service metadata | Limited routing, timing and public blockchain data remain available where delivery requires them |
| Core infrastructure location | Core SELF App content and core application processing in Germany and France; documented external processor boundaries apply |
| Database availability | Patroni automatic failover with dynamic roles and health-checked routing to the current primary |
